About Garnet Blasting Sand
Garnet Sand is a natural mineral widely used in water filtration systems due to its high density, hardness, and unique filtration properties. Q: How is Garnet Blasting Sand typically used in polishing applications?
A: Garnet Blasting Sand is commonly used as an abrasive for precision polishing and surface preparation. Its fine 0.05 mm grain size allows it to remove surface imperfections and provide a smooth, uniform finish on metals and other materials.
Q: What are the benefits of using 0.05 mm grain size sand for blasting?
A: The ultra-fine 0.05 mm grain size ensures minimal abrasion on surfaces, making it ideal for projects requiring delicate finishing. It produces consistent, smooth results while minimizing dust and residue during the blasting process.
Q: When should I choose Garnet Blasting Sand over other abrasive materials?
A: Garnet Blasting Sand is best chosen when high precision and a clean, uniform finish are required. It is especially suitable for polishing tasks where surface detail and integrity must be preserved, and where a low-dust environment is preferred.

Q: What is the process of using Garnet Blasting Sand for surface finishing?
A: The process involves loading the sand into a blasting machine or manually applying it to the surface. The 0.05 mm grains efficiently polish the area, removing impurities and leaving a refined surface. Proper safety measures, such as protective gear, are recommended during use.
Q: Can Garnet Blasting Sand be reused after application?
A: While garnet sand is durable compared to some other abrasives, its ultra-fine 0.05 mm grain size may limit the number of times it can be reused. Reuse is possible in some cases if the sand remains uncontaminated and retains its abrasive properties.
